Why should I see a psychiatrist?
As a psychiatrist, I am the only member of a mental health team who trained as a medical doctor specializing in the diagnosis and treatment of mental illness. This allows me to draw on medical knowledge about biological and psychological factors impacting my patients and combine medication and other interventions to treat mental illness.

Can I use my insurance?
The goal at Emi Psychiatry is to provide high-quality, personalized care without the influence of insurance companies or administrators. Therefore, the practice is out-of-network with all insurances.
Payment is required at time of service. An invoice, also known as a superbill, will be provided to you. If you have out-of-network benefits, you may submit the superbill to your insurance company for direct reimbursement.
